Transaction 3943ea9629f6f50c505687064e4ccc14a9c5c5d9965de6cb3daa8ff7b34d3843
1 Input
2 Outputs
- 3943ea9629f6f50c505687064e4ccc14a9c5c5d9965de6cb3daa8ff7b34d3843:0
- 3943ea9629f6f50c505687064e4ccc14a9c5c5d9965de6cb3daa8ff7b34d3843:1
value 750994
address 1E4vP6waYHg8YVYsJZUhGZ53ahM7EQ8s2m
value 1500000
address 14fH9caXH3Rbd7xx4B71GqaRua5yLzdLgC